Blooming Prairie Awesome Blossoms volleyball falls to Randolph 3-0 Tuesday evening

The Blooming Prairie Awesome Blossoms volleyball team was looking to get back on the winning track in their Homecoming week match with the Randolph Rockets Tuesday evening, but it was the visiting Rockets sweeping the Gopher Conference matchup 25-18, 25-19 and 25-16.

Macy Lembke led the Blossoms in set assists Tuesday evening with 12, plus she also chipped in two kills, six digs and an ace serve, Addison Doocy led BP in kills Tuesday night with seven, plus she also tied for the team lead in blocks with five, and she also added two digs, Annaka Forsberg registered five kills, two digs and five blocks, Elizabeth Miner tallied one kill, one dig and three blocks, Sam Hefling added one kill, eight digs, one block and an ace serve, Layla Lembke chipped in one kill and nine digs defensively, Claire Schwarz put up a stat line of one kill, five set assists, eight digs, three blocks and a team-high two ace serves, Ella Smith led the Blossoms in digs Tuesday night with 11, and Madelyn Harvey tallied three digs and one ace serve.

With the loss, Blooming Prairie is now 0-6 in the Gopher Conference and 4-15 overall.  The Blossoms return to action Thursday night in Dodge Center versus Triton, with the varsity match scheduled to start at 7:15 p.m.
